Technical Sales is the practice of selling products or services that have a technical component. It means understanding how a product works, listening to a customer to learn their needs, and explaining how a solution fits those needs. Everyday tasks often include product demonstrations, answering technical questions, preparing proposals, and coordinating with engineers or product teams.
This skill is well suited to remote work because the core activities are communication and problem solving. Video calls, screen sharing, and collaborative documents let you walk customers through solutions without traveling. Remote setups also make it easier to manage follow ups, share recorded demos, and work across time zones with distributed teams.
Industries that commonly need Technical Sales
- SaaS and enterprise software
- Cloud infrastructure and hosting
- Cybersecurity and networking
- Telecommunications
- Industrial equipment and manufacturing
- Medical devices and health technology
- Internet of Things and hardware
- Fintech and payments
To develop or improve Technical Sales skills, combine technical learning with practice in customer-facing communication. Study the products you sell, practice clear, simple demos, and learn to translate features into business benefits. Build relationships with engineering teams, practice active listening and negotiation, and become comfortable with CRM and presentation tools. Seek feedback, shadow experienced sales engineers, take targeted online courses, and get real-world practice by running pilot demos and collecting customer feedback.
